| Jul 9, 2026 | GNRN | NOTIFICATION OF NON-FINAL ACTION E-MAILED | A non-final Office Action means the USPTO examining attorney has raised at least one issue with your trademark application but has not made a final decision. You usually have three months to respond with arguments, amendments, or evidence. Missing the deadline can abandon the application. |
